A campsite in the west of the Island has unveiled planned improvements to provide glamping in pods, lodges and yurts.
Glen Wyllin Camping has applied for permission to build seven log cabins, eight camping pods and two yurt tents.
In a planning application, it also says it wants to provide a dedicated area for campervans and improve drainage.
And the company says it would also like to open longer - extending its season to run from February to November.
